Spring Greening
SPRING GREENING — Recent warming and longer days have begun to awaken the region's grapevines at a time in mid-March considered "normal" by local growers. Growers now must prepare for early spring frost warnings when too cold nights can do damage to the young green shoots. Most growers utilize overhead sprinklers to coat the buds with a protective ice jacket while others turn on large wind machines to disturb the inversion layer of colder air.
